A meal concept that allows consumers to cook healthy food quickly from scratch has landed listings with 50 Sainsbury's stores.

Alex Neves and Phil Pinnell first launched Scratch meals designed to be cooked at home in just 15 minutes at East London's Whitecross Street Market in 2009.

New recipes in selected Sainsbury's stores, developed by Michelin-starred chef Michel Roux, include Moroccan chicken tagine, chicken & chorizo Jambalaya and lamb Provencal. The meals will be sold for £4.99.
